When confronted with little animals, a canine with a robust prey drive is more likely to act on his searching instincts, however this does not make him harmful or aggressive. The difference between intuition and worry is crucial to know because the aggressive conduct of canines toward people is generally brought on by anxiety relatively than your dog’s searching urge. Can aggressive habits be a results of poor breeding practices? While genetics can play a role in sure behavioral tendencies, including aggression, it can be crucial to notice that accountable breeding practices purpose to attenuate these dangers. Reputable breeders prioritize temperament, well being, and total properly-being when deciding on breeding pairs. However, environmental factors, socialization, and training also considerably contribute to a dog’s habits, no matter breeding practices. How can I forestall aggression in my dog, whatever the breed? Stopping aggression in any dog, regardless of breed, site (more about systemcheck-wiki.de) entails responsible ownership, early socialization, and optimistic coaching strategies. Providing proper socialization alternatives, publicity to different environments, and positive interactions with folks and different animals might help build a properly-rounded and assured canine.

Also called an Italian Mastiff, the Cane Corso can reach as much as a hundred and ten pounds and its physique is definitely highly effective and imposing. Descended from canine utilized in ancient Roman warfare, Cane Corsos definitely need consistent training and robust management from its homeowners to curb aggressive tendencies.
